pawn shops

Does anyone know how to get informtaion on stuff that may or may not have been pawned? I believe my AH has pawned some of my things and want them back!!! I have never had much luck with the pawn shop owners working with me before and though maybe yall have experienced this before... any suggestions would be helpful!!!

Unless you have the pawn ticket, or proof that an item you see at the pawn shop has been stolen from you (i.e., a police report), it's not likely the pawn shop owners are going to be of much help.

Everytime something of mine was pawned by my ex he came with me to get it out. But the one time I did try, they told me that I had to have the pawn ticket. Now if it is something like a tv or jewelry, maybe you can file a police report, then if you see soemthing of yours in one of the pawn shops....you can alert the authorities about it and get it back.

I lost jewellery and couldn't find it because I didn't have a photo of it and the police didn't care because it was taken from my home by someone in my home (not a break & enter).

I lost a TV because I didn't have the serial number to identify it as mine.

Today I use my camera and take pictures of everything, including the serial numbers. And I no longer allow any addict in my home.

Sorry for you loss. It's an old story here and a sad one, but most of us never get our treasures back.

We try to warn people coming in to lock up the valuables, hide the medications, and don't leave anything of value anywhere it could be taken.

In Florida, if you file a police report, you can ask them to query the pawn shop databases for his name or his friend's names.
